MPAA Hired A Hacker, Lawsuit Alleges
By Doug Caverly - Thu, 05/25/2006 - 9:45am.
The Motion Picture Association of America hired a hacker to steal information from a company it accused of helping copyright violators-this according to a lawsuit filed Wednesday. In the suit, Torrentspy.com parent Valence Media alleges a man was paid $15,000 to pilfer e-mail correspondence and trade secrets.
Torrentspy To MPAA: Go Sue Google
By David A. Utter - Tue, 03/28/2006 - 12:17pm.
In a nineteen-page response to a lawsuit filed by the MPAA and the major Hollywood studios, Torrentspy suggested in the motion to dismiss that the plaintiffs may as well sue Google for infringement.
